The petitioner seeks bail in a criminal prosecution originally registered under Sections 392, 394, 397/34 of the Indian Penal Code as also under Section 27 of the Arms Act, in which subsequently offences under Section 411 and 414 of the Indian Penal Code was added.
After having heard the parties, this Court finds that the learned counsel for the petitioner has not stated the correct facts particularly in paragraph no.1 of the bail petition. He has tried to mislead this Court by concealing the material facts regarding commission of crime in question. This Court further finds that the petitioner is accused in as many as three more cases, which have been detailed in paragraph no.3 of the bail petition. In above view of the matter, the prayer for bail made on behalf of the petitioner in connection with Trial No.1498 of 2014, arising out of Rajepur P.S. Case No.1 of 2013 pending in the court of learned Sub-Divisional Judicial Magistrate, Sikrahana, East
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.49554 of 2014 (2) dt.03-03-2015 Champaran at Motihari is rejected for the present. The learned trial court is directed to take up the trial of the petitioner on priority basis and all endeavour should be made to conclude the same at an early date preferably within a period of one year from the date of framing of charge. If the trial of the petitioner is not concluded within the aforesaid period of time, he shall be at liberty to renew his prayer for bail. (Birendra Prasad Verma, J) Arvind/- U T
